Transaction d619c8960aa29b7e148abcedcaeaa6079fe9323365208e32ad10b6c507d1e37f

1 Input
1 Outputs
  • d619c8960aa29b7e148abcedcaeaa6079fe9323365208e32ad10b6c507d1e37f:0
  • value  648236
    address  3Pw9KnkZPC7sh1zoq6cqtqLgBWB3ERkrD7